More and more people are moving away from an agricultural background to relocate to cities in order to look for work.

What will be the consequences of this? What solutions can you offer?

Over the last few decades people has moved away from rural areas to settle in cities in order to find better job opportunities. From my point of view, moving people to urban areas and leaving the agricultural sector have negative effects on national economy and on the country. In this essay I am going to discuss what are the negative effects and what are suggested solutions to solve this problem?

In the first place, human beings always have desire to improve their living standards. Hence, peasants in countryside tend to quit the working in agriculture and find job in other sector. Consequently, manpower in agricultural sector will decline which lead to decrease in the production of wheat, rice and all crops. This decline in production will force the nation to imports foods from outside which immensely effect on national economy. In the second place, Increasing the population in cities requires build more houses and construct more building such as hospitals and banks which lead to destruction of green lands and pastures. Apart from it, this migration followed by several serious problems like crowed on streets, air pollution and etc.

To solve the above issues many strategies can be taken. The foremost step, is making the agricultural profession is a profit work because farmer has a lot of expenditures like fertilizer, pesticides and seeds, when government bears some of these expenditures then the peasants have a chance to get more profit and this could encourage them to stay in the field. Secondly, because the weather is very volatile and variable, agencies should provide an insurance to compensate farmers for damages that occurred to crops due to the weather. At last but not least, building foods’ factory in nearby of countryside gives good job opportunities of people who live in rural areas without moving away to cities.

In conclusion, migration from suburb to cities have atrocious effects on countries such as housing availability, air pollution and inflation. So, to curb this crisis government should increase the agriculture expenditures.
